Some well-known restaurants to eat at in Antequera

This selection is not intended to be a definitive ranking. It's a helpful guide to well-known restaurants in Antequera, each with its own distinct character. The best choice will depend on the occasion, your company, your budget, and the type of food you're looking for.

Public information on platforms like TripAdvisor changes over time, so it's always a good idea to check schedules, availability, and reservations before visiting.

A kitchen with history

Cooking Art

A restaurant known for its focus on traditional recipes, historical cuisine, and the flavors of the Antequera region. Of interest to anyone seeking a perspective closely linked to the local gastronomic heritage.

Tavern and views

Adarve Inn

A classic and highly recommended by travelers, this restaurant has a traditional tavern feel and serves Mediterranean/Spanish cuisine. It typically receives positive reviews on online platforms, so it's advisable to book during peak season.

Tapas and wine cellar

Memories

Recuerdos Tapas Bodega presents itself as a proposal of homemade food, tapas, half portions, portions and wines, with traditional cuisine and a creative touch.

Main Street

Triana Wineries

Restaurant located on the main street of Antequera, with a wide menu, grilled meats, fish, seafood, desserts and typical tapas such as porra antequerana.

Andalusian tavern

The early morning

A recently opened Andalusian tavern, focused on dishes to share, a welcoming atmosphere and generous portions, according to publicly available references.

Grill and outdoor

The La Martina Farmhouse

A steakhouse-style restaurant with a larger, more open-air setting. It might be a good fit for those looking for meat, easy parking, and a less urban atmosphere.

Urban tavern

Soul of Triana

An urban tavern serving Mediterranean and Spanish cuisine, located near the city center. A great option for those seeking a casual meal with easy access from the historic district.

Economic

The Cantina

A popular choice for those looking for a simple and affordable meal. TripAdvisor lists it among Antequera's top budget-friendly restaurants.
